Việt Nam Quốc Tự (Vietnam National Pagoda) - Ho Chi Minh city - Vietnam

Constructed in 1964, the pagoda was established by the Unified Buddhist Church of Vietnam on a plot exceeding 4 hectares, graciously donated by the Republic of Vietnam's government.
Following the collapse of the Republic of Vietnam's government in 1975, the new administration seized a significant portion of the pagoda's land to develop the Kỳ Hoà entertainment area and Hòa Bình theater.
In 1988, acting on behalf of the former abbot, Venerable Thích Từ Nhơn submitted an application to reclaim the expropriated land and regain ownership of the Pagoda. After a five-year process, on February 28, 1993, the government approved Thích Từ Nhơn's application, but the pagoda's land was reduced to 3,712 m2, and the original tower remained unfinished.
In 2014, the Pagoda underwent comprehensive reconstruction, culminating in its inauguration in November 2017, featuring robust and spacious architecture.
